如何实现Spring Boot MySQL Cluster
1. 简介
在本教程中,我将教你如何在Spring Boot应用程序中实现MySQL集群。我们将使用MySQL数据库作为数据存储,并通过集群方式来提高系统的稳定性和可靠性。
2. 实施步骤
步骤 | 描述 |
---|---|
1 | 设置MySQL集群环境 |
2 | 创建Spring Boot应用程序 |
3 | 配置Spring Boot应用程序连接到MySQL集群 |
4 | 测试应用程序是否能够连接到MySQL集群 |
journey
title 实现Spring Boot MySQL Cluster
section 设置MySQL集群环境
section 创建Spring Boot应用程序
section 配置连接到MySQL集群
section 测试连接
3. 具体步骤
步骤1:设置MySQL集群环境
首先,你需要设置一个MySQL集群环境。确保你有多个MySQL实例运行,并且它们已经配置为属于同一个集群。
步骤2:创建Spring Boot应用程序
使用Spring Initializr或者手动创建一个新的Spring Boot应用程序。确保你的应用程序包含Spring Boot和MySQL连接器的依赖项。
步骤3:配置连接到MySQL集群
在application.properties
文件中配置连接到MySQL集群的信息。
# application.properties
spring.datasource.url=jdbc:mysql://cluster-ip:3306/database_name
spring.datasource.username=username
spring.datasource.password=password
spring.datasource.driver-class-name=com.mysql.cj.jdbc.Driver
步骤4:测试连接
编写一个简单的Controller来测试应用程序是否能够成功连接到MySQL集群。
// TestController.java
@RestController
public class TestController {
@Autowired
private JdbcTemplate jdbcTemplate;
@GetMapping("/test")
public String testConnection() {
String sql = "SELECT 1";
jdbcTemplate.queryForObject(sql, Integer.class);
return "Connection to MySQL Cluster successful!";
}
}
结论
通过以上步骤,你已经成功实现了Spring Boot应用程序连接到MySQL集群。现在你可以继续开发你的应用程序,并享受集群带来的性能和稳定性提升。
pie
title MySQL Cluster配置
"配置", 50
"测试", 50
希望这篇文章对你有所帮助,如果有任何疑问或者需要进一步解释,请随时联系我。祝你学习顺利!